The biannual Santo Domingo Musical Festival opens 9 March at the National Theater. This year?s 10 days of presentations are dedicated to Spain. On the program are performances by mezzosoprano Tereza Berganza; soprano Elena de la Merced, tenor Israel Lozano, baritone Josep-Miquel Ramon, singer-composer Esperanza Fernandez, violinist Dan Zhu, guitarrist Jose Maria Gallardo del Rey, the Antonio Marquez company, the director of the Orquesta Virginia Martinez, Catalan orchestra Cadaques, and the orchestra of the Festival. The festival is produced by French music conductor Philippe Entremont, who is the director of the Chamber Orchestra of Viena. Tickets are already for sale at the National Theater.
